One important thing comes to my mind is warranty factor. Usually those branded pcs have 1 year standard warranty unless you purchase more by paying extra. However, if you built your own pcs then each component can have individual warranties which might start from 2 years + (HD), PSU (3+), CPU(3), MB (3+), Ram (Lifetime) etc. For me its important that I have paid for something which is backed by support. Also pre-built pcs seems to not have good airflow or cooling system and manufacture quality of components is not as good because of made on large scale in order to cut costs (if you are interested in buying basic pc and want customizing it).
